ALSO Festival, Park Farm, Compton Verney
ALSO, the festival where ideas run wild, is once again luring ‘wanderers, believers and romancers’ to the green pastures of Park Farm, Compton Verney in Warwickshire this July. The festival, which turns 10 this year, returns with the theme of ‘re-enchantment’, offering 300 events across its 14 stages. Enjoy a programme of live comedy, immersive experiences, thought-provoking talks, restorative wellness sessions, family fun and, if you’re brave enough, a dip in the tree-lined lake.

ALSO Festival 2023 line-up…

MUSIC & DANCING

ALSO features brilliant new bands, up-and-coming acts and audio adventures. Listen to sets from K.O.G, Le Boom, Love Itoya, Get the Water, London International Gospel Choir, Honey Moon and Later Youth – with more names still to be announced. It's not just about live bands, though: late-night electro will be wafting from the Woods Stage, while at the Lake Stage, night owls can sway to folk, jazz and choral sounds while overlooking the fairy-lit waters. Fancy something more upbeat? Make your way to one of several DJ’d dance floors dotted about the site.






TALKS & EXPERIENCES

Ideas run wild through ALSO's programme. Expand your mind with talks from artist Jeremy Deller, The Voice’s Juliet Russell, author Jeffrey Boakye, psychologist Claudia Hammond, activist Nimco Ali, and food writer Gurdeep Loyal. And why not get stuck in to one of their many experiences - be it contemplative, creative or challenging. From guided paddle boarding, to scented swims to Yodomo’s curated programme of creative workshops, there will be so many chances to experience something new.

LAUGHS

ALSO is the home of smart comedy with comedy masters setting the scene with late-night comedy in the atmospheric woods. Don’t miss Sara Pascoe heading up the comedy line-up this year, and sets from Robin Ince, Marcel Lucont, Lucy Hopkins and many more.






FUEL

In between acts, tuck into exciting dishes and cuisines you wouldn’t make at home, including seafood and oysters from Winkle Picker and a vegan feast from Honest Supper Club. Chef Danny Jack and Hailee Kukura demo dishes from their The Van Life Cookbook. Drinks wise, those who need a little perking up in the morning can look forward to a top-notch coffee from The Crafty Boys, while later in the day, broaden your palate over a supernatural wine tasting or explore the world of rum.

ALSO Festival is running from 14 - 16 July at Park Farm, Compton Verney, Warwickshire CV35 9HJ. Tier 2 adult weekend tickets start from £145 and children’s weekend tickets from £70.
